Nursing’s Shirley M. Moore recognized for research
Sigma Theta Tau International (STTI) Honor Society of Nursing recently honored Shirley M. Moore, the Edward J. and Louise Mellen Professor of Nursing and associate dean for research. Moore won the 2017 Elizabeth McWilliams Miller Awardfor Excellence in Research.
